What Does Final Expense Insurance Insure?
Your funeral expenses are covered by burial insurance as you might have guessed in the name. Including obvious things like purchasing your final resting place, purchasing the coffin (or cremation costs), paying for your funeral service, and buying a headstone.
Other lesser known prices that may often be covered are things like grave digging and floral arrangements. They’re not significant on their very own, but they are able to add up quickly.
For an unprepared family who may not possess a large amount of disposable income, these costs (which could run into the tens of thousands of dollars) can be a real shock. Costs for burial insurance plans differ dramatically between suppliers. Some basic coverage strategies may start from just a couple of dollars a week, but there are highly comprehensive plans that cost more.
You can find policies that provide coverage up to $50k although the policies generally provide coverage between $5000 and $25,000 but on Better coverage demands higher fees, however as you can imagine.
Most payments are made monthly, but there are several plans that accept weekly payments too.
The sum you need certainly to pay is mainly decided by how old you are. The old you are, the more your premiums are going to be. It’s economics that is simple really if you are statistically closer to death, you’re planning to should cover more over a shorter level of time. On account of their lifespans that are statistically shorter, guys often cover more for final expense insurance than women.

Your health also plays a huge role in your premiums. If you might have a history of serious health problems, your premium will undoubtedly be higher. It is useful to realize that insurance companies that are different have different standards. Therefore, if you do have health issues, it pays to look around.
